Ms. Kim Brooks was appointed as deputy CEO at The Superannuation Arrangements for the University of London in February 2011.
She will work closely with the Chief Executive Officer to develop and implement business strategy and assist with the review of operational development.
Ms. Brooks, who has been working with SAUL as head of benefits since 2007, will retain her existing role, with responsibility for the technical, administration support and benefits administration teams

Superannuation Arrangements of the University of London Investment ManagersFinance Superannuation Arrangements of the University of London (SAUL) is an independently managed and invested pension scheme for the non-academic staff of colleges and institutions which have links to higher education in southeast England, including most of the colleges of the University of London and the University of Kent. Established in 1976, SAUL is a multi-employer pension scheme which was set up to provide retirement benefits for non-academic employees of the University. Twelve Directors make up the Board of the SAUL Trustee Company, which is the Trustee of SAUL and runs the Scheme.
